    Q:   What is the JEE Mains cut-off for admission in PICT Pune?
    A: 

    For the All India Quota, PICT Pune cutoff 2023 for BE and BTech courses is based on JEE Main scores. Candidates can check out the table given below for all the BTech specialisations offered at PICT Pune cutoff 2023 for the General category All India Quota:

    CourseR1 (Closing Rank)Last Round (Closing Rank)
    B.E. in Computer Engineering64378539
    B.E. in Electronics and Telecommunication Engineering1635818365
    B.E. in Information Technology900510504
    B.Tech. in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Data Science895310357
    B.Tech. in Electronics and Computer Engineering1075611895
    Q:   What percentile is needed to take admission in PICT Pune in 2023?
    A: 

    PICT Pune cutoff 2023 for BE/ BTech has been released upto MHT CET Round 3 Seat Allotment results for General Home State category students. Candidated can check out PICT Pune BE and BTech Round 1 and the Last Round closing Percentiles for branch-wise cutoff 2023, refer to the table given below for the General category Home State Quota:

    CourseR1 (Closing Rank)Last Round (Closing Rank)
    B.E. in Computer Engineering99.6899.58
    B.E. in Information Technology99.4799.4
    B.Tech. in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Data Science99.4299.31
    B.E. in Electronics and Telecommunication Engineering98.9798.59
    B.Tech. in Electronics and Computer Engineering99.1699.06

    Q:   Why is Pune Institute of Computer Technology, Society for Computer Technology and Research so famous?
    A: 

    Pune Institute of computer Technology popularly known as PICT is an autonomous institute established in the year 1983 founded by Society for Computer Technology & Research. It is recognised institute associated with Savitribai Phule Pune University and approved by AICTE offers course in engineering and technology at UG and PG level. Placement is one of the major concerns of PICT and the Institute is known for producing high percentage of employable students with placement in many of the premier organizations.     Small campus but big exploration.
    Placements: There are so many companies that come to our college. Last year, nearly above 80 companies came. The count of placed students from CE and IT departments is much greater than the ENTC department. Only 10 percent of ENTC students are placed in tech companies. A few ENTC students are placed in Nvidia.
    Infrastructure: The college provides unlimited Wi-Fi for all students on campus. Individual labs are available for each practical subject. But classrooms are limited, so we have to compromise on college timing. Because of that, some batches are taken late. The college library is beneficial for students. Overall, the campus size is small.
    Faculty: Some teachers in our department are highly educated and very helpful. Their teaching method is very nice. The course curriculum is designed with entrance exam syllabus in mind, so it makes students ready from an industrial job perspective. The difficulty level of our semester exams is higher than SPPU exams, and the exams are conducted strictly.
    Other: Because of the small campus size, the college ground is also small, so only limited sports are available for students. But in terms of educational purpose, the college is very supportive. Students can achieve the levels they dream of.

    A step towards my engineering dreams.
    Placements: About 90 percent of students are placed in PICT from the 2025 passout batch. The highest package offered is 46 LPA, and the lowest is 3 LPA. The average is 9 LPA. Top recruiting companies are Amazon, Phonepay, Arista, etc. Top roles offered are software development, management roles, etc.
    Infrastructure: The infrastructure facilities for electronics and telecommunication are not sufficient in PICT. Though the classrooms are big, the labs are not of sufficient size. Medical facilities are not very available, and sports facilities are also not very available because the college has no sports ground. College hostel rooms are good, but the canteen food is not good.
    Faculty: The teachers are highly qualified, but the age gap between the teachers and the students makes it difficult to connect with them. The content is not industry-ready, but it is the foundation for the industry-ready content, so I think that even though the content is not fully industry-ready, it makes the foundation for the students to be industry-ready. The semester exams are quite easy as this college is an autonomous college, but the pass percentage is less, it is about 85 to 90 percent.
    Other: I chose this course because it was the best choice for me. I had a keen interest in learning electronics until the examination. There could be better laboratories so that we could learn electronics and telecommunication even better, because we, as hardware students, need many more things.

    Underrated college of Maharashtra.
    Placements: As I am currently in first year. So last year the number was around 99%. In my branch last year, the batch of 2025 which graduated got 12 LPA average in computer engineering branch, and the highest package was around 56 LPA offered by Amazon. The lowest is around 8 LPA. Top recruiting companies are NiCE, Mastercard, Adobe, and PhonePe. Around 80-85% of students got internships in my branch/course which is like on campus internships. Top roles offered in my course are SDE, data analyst, etc.
    Infrastructure: As we know the college campus is quite small i.e., less than 6 acres. So the infrastructure is not as good as the premier institutes in India. But I would say it is still better than most of colleges in Maharashtra that are government. Wi-Fi and labs are great but classrooms and library needs the upgrade for sure. As I don't live in college hostel so I can't give information about college facilities. But they are average as started by my batchmates who are also hostelite in PICT hostel. But my female friends says that girls hostel is way better than boys.
    Faculty: Professors here are top qualified in their field. As I have only done semester 1 so I don't know about next year faculty members but as I heard from my seniors they are also good. Course curriculum is market oriented, and changes as the market changes. It makes students industry-ready. Semester exams here are easier compared to top colleges out there in India. Passing percentage is also good.
    Other: As my interest is always in computers and this is best choice out there for me. So I chose it over ENTC in COEP, Pune. The best thing about this course is that the branch is way chill or say relaxing than other branches in PICT. I think that the infrastructure could be better, and if each classroom has digital screens, then it would also be beneficial for students. They should change the syllabus of first year. It includes some irrelevant topics that are not useful after 4 years. But overall curriculum is great.

    It's the best college for a career, but the worst for overall development.
    Placements: Almost 90-95% students are placed in campus placements with an average package of 6-8 LPA. Many students crack off-campus placements with impressive salary packages. College provides very good opportunities for those seeking a career in information technology. Top companies like Nvidia, PhonePe, Veritas, OneCard, Mastercard, BNY, etc., visit the campus every year. Very few students from the ENTC branch get paid campus internships.
    Infrastructure: Labs are pretty good. The hostel is okay, but the college canteen is very bad. Sometimes pests are also found in college canteen food. The canteen is totally disgusting.
    Faculty: Teachers are helpful for those seeking help, but are also not very interested in teaching the syllabus. Very strict about assignments and attendance. Sem exams are pretty difficult, testing our holistic aptitude and ratta-ability. Almost 98-99% students pass. Faculty is very strict.
    Other: I chose this course because of the college's reputation and placement opportunities. The best thing about my course is that it pushes your limits every time in every sem exam. I think reducing the attendance criteria for theory lectures will improve the curriculum so that students can focus on self-study and skill learning. Very bad college from the POV of college events and fests. Only one fest (very boring) is arranged once a year, in which only freshers are interested (because they don’t know the reality). I promise you, everyone finds it boring in SY and onwards. The course is also hectic from the POV of campus placements, which are heavily focused on the IT sector.
